When law enforcement officials need witnesses or victims to relay information from a crime scene, their memories are not always as helpful as they would like them to be. According to Senior Special Agent John Kilnapp of the Bureau of Alcohol, Tobacco and Firearms, hypnosis may be the only way to recover the details of a traumatic event crime victims blocked out off their mind. By helping witnesses and victims tap into more of the potential of their minds, we have the possibility to enhance their recall, thereby providing law enforcement officials with vital information and leads.

Q. What questions do customers most commonly ask you? What's your answer?
A. • Can I be hypnotized?
Everyone is capable of being hypnotized as long as they have the desire to be, and the mental ability to focus and follow simple instructions.
• Can I ever stay stuck in hypnosis?
No one can stay stuck in hypnosis. Hypnosis is a natural state of being which we go in and out of often during the course of our days, for instance when we are engrossed in a movie, a lecture or a book. If you were to be placed in a state of hypnosis and the hypnotherapist would suddenly leave the room, you might simply fall asleep for a moment, as naturally as you do at night, and wake up on your own.
• Can I be made to do, or share, anything I do not want to do or share?
No. You are never out of control. In fact, you are even more in control of yourself and your decisions when in a state of hypnosis than you are in the conscious state.
